So I was riding to work this morning and a truck in front of me hit a decent sized orange cone and flipped it right into my path of travel. Even with my catlike reflexes and my mad ninja skills, hitting it was evident, as there were cars on both sides of me, so I rode straight over it without creating any angles. It made a loud "thud" when I hit it but I figured it did no damage. I get to work and take a look at the bike and *GASP* my right side lower fairing and mid fairing are cracked! There is also some damage to the mid fairing on the left side, but it is very minimal. Since I'm at work right now I don't have a camera, so I can't post pics of the carnage, sorry.
My question to you is, where can I get replacement fairings that are high quality at a low price? I would prefer the honda fairings because the color match would be perfect, but I suppose I could get some primed ones and have someone paint them. Any thoughts while I cry?

Holy crap Papi...say it isnt so
At least your ok mang. Obviously your dealership can get anything you need brand new...I got my Red lowers from dealership...but it will cost you. Look at the parts forum on here...and maybe post a "I want to buy fairings" thread. Ebay always has all kinds of stuff...look long enough and you will find what you need. The only problem with having fairings painted is it wont get that match your looking for. That's why I bought the red lowers...then sold my black ones. Wanted the factory look....

LOL..at least you still have your sense of humor Papi!! If you buy everything from the dealer...looking at your damage..it will run 600.00 plus dollars. 330 for the mids...300.00 for the lowers. Keep looking for used if that's too much...you'll find what your looking for
